Abstract

The invention discloses a device for rehabilitating functions of an elbow joint of an upper limb after an operation. The device is characterized by comprising an elbow joint bushing, upper arm bone positioning plates, front arm bone positioning plates, a hinge shaft, a function rehabilitator, a longitudinal connecting fabric strap, a transverse connecting fabric strap, positioning airbags, air tubes and an air valve, wherein at least four upper arm bone positioning plates are fixedly arranged on the outer periphery of the upper half part of the elbow joint bushing; at least four front arm bone positioning plates are fixedly arranged on the outer periphery of the lower half part of the elbow joint bushing; the function rehabilitator is arranged on the lateral surface of the elbow joint bushing; and the positioning airbags are arranged between the upper arm bone positioning plates and the elbow joint bushing as well as between the front arm bone positioning plates and the elbow joint bushing respectively, and are communicated with the air valve through the air tubes. Due to the adoption of the structure, the device has the advantages of novel structure, simplicity in use, convenience for operation, high function rehabilitation speed, active exercises, combination of fixation and rehabilitation, and the like.

[0001] The invention relates to the technical field of medical devices, in particular to an elbow joint function recovery device after upper limb surgery. Background technique

[0002] Elbow stiffness and limited range of motion are common complications following elbow trauma or surgery. Soft tissue is the main cause of elbow stiffness. Orthoses use the principle of creep or stress relaxation to increase the passive range of motion (ROM) of the joint, and play an important role in the rehabilitation of post-traumatic elbow dysfunction. Orthotics should follow basic design and application principles. Clinical experience and research have shown that through reasonable design and application, orthoses can effectively improve the ROM of post-traumatic elbow stiffness.
